What Is Rubus Crataegifolius Fruit Water?
Rubus crataegifolius fruit water is a plant-derived ingredient made from the fruit of the Asian raspberry species. It contains naturally occurring polyphenols and antioxidant compounds that are extracted into a water base, making it suitable for use in lightweight formulations.
As a functional ingredient, it works primarily as an antioxidant, helping to neutralise free radicals that can accumulate from environmental exposure and contribute to visible skin ageing.

How It Works
The ingredient contains polyphenolic compounds—naturally occurring molecules found in many plants—that have the chemical capacity to donate electrons to free radicals, stabilising them before they can damage skin cells. This process is known as antioxidant activity.
When applied topically, these compounds sit on and within the skin's surface layers, where they encounter free radicals generated by environmental factors like sun exposure and pollution.
Clinical Evidence & References
Research specific to Rubus crataegifolius fruit water in skincare applications is limited. However, the genus Rubus is well-documented in botanical research for its polyphenol content, and polyphenols broadly have demonstrated antioxidant capacity in laboratory studies.
To understand its real-world benefit on your skin, you would need to observe how your skin responds over several weeks of consistent use, particularly in combination with other protective measures like sunscreen.
How to Use
This ingredient is most effective as part of a layered skincare routine. Apply it to clean skin before heavier creams or oils to maximise absorption. It works well in serums, essences, and lightweight toners. Pair it with broad-spectrum sunscreen during the day for optimal environmental protection, as antioxidants are most effective when combined with active sun defence.
